What is the purpose of standing committee on rules?
The purpose of the standing committee on rules is to establish and enforce the rules and procedures that govern the operation of the legislative body. This includes determining the process for introducing and debating bills, setting the agenda for legislative sessions, and overseeing the conduct of members during legislative proceedings.
